How Flashcards Work: The Science Behind Spaced Repetition

Flashcards are powerful because they incorporate two fundamental learning principles.

Active Recall Strengthens Memory

Active recall means retrieving information from memory rather than passively encountering it. When you flip a flashcard and attempt to remember the answer before revealing it, your brain works harder than when simply reading text.

This retrieval effort creates stronger neural connections. Research shows that students using flashcards retain information significantly longer than those using passive study methods.

Spaced Repetition Prevents Forgetting

Spaced repetition involves reviewing information at increasing intervals. You show cards you know less frequently and review challenging cards more often. This aligns with how human memory naturally works, preventing the forgetting curve that occurs when material sits unstudied.

Students using spaced repetition retain information much longer than those cramming all material at once.

How Digital Apps Automate This Process

Digital flashcard apps like Anki and Quizlet implement sophisticated algorithms that calculate optimal review schedules based on your performance. This means you spend less time reviewing easy material and more time on challenging concepts, making study sessions highly efficient.

Over weeks or months, information moves from short-term working memory into long-term storage. You can then recall facts, vocabulary, formulas, and concepts quickly during exams or real-world applications.

Creating Effective Flashcards: Best Practices and Strategies

The quality of your flashcards directly impacts learning outcomes. Creating them strategically is crucial for success.

One Concept Per Card Rule

Each flashcard should test a single piece of information rather than multiple ideas. Instead of putting a definition and three examples on one card, create separate cards for the definition, each example, and perhaps a card about exceptions.

This makes cards easier to review and prevents cognitive overload during study sessions.

Write Specific Questions, Not Vague Phrases

Keep your front side focused and clear. Write a specific question or prompt rather than vague phrases. For example, ask "What structures make up the blood-brain barrier?" instead of just writing "Blood-brain barrier."

Provide concise answers on the back without unnecessary length. Include context when helpful, especially for vocabulary or dates, but avoid lengthy paragraphs that encourage passive reading.

Use Images, Diagrams, and Examples

Include visual information when relevant. Diagrams engage different cognitive pathways and improve retention. For language learning, use complete sentence examples showing context, not isolated words.

Personalize your cards with examples from your life or class lectures, which increases relevance and engagement. Color-coding can help organize related concepts but shouldn't be distracting.

Review and Refine Periodically

Review your cards periodically to correct errors, improve clarity, and add new information as you learn. Many effective studiers spend time crafting high-quality cards at the beginning, knowing that investment pays dividends throughout their learning journey.

Optimizing Your Flashcard Study Sessions for Maximum Retention

How you use flashcards matters as much as how you create them. Strategic review habits determine long-term success.

Schedule Regular, Consistent Study Sessions

Aim for 30-50 minute sessions with short breaks, which maintains focus without mental fatigue. Schedule regular sessions rather than cramming the night before exams.

Start each session by reviewing previously mastered cards briefly to reinforce long-term memory. Then move to new and challenging cards where you spend more time and mental effort.

Pause Before Revealing Answers

When reviewing a card, pause and genuinely attempt to recall the information before revealing the answer. This retrieval effort is what strengthens memory. Too-quick reveals bypass the learning process entirely.

Use Spacing Strategically

Study new cards immediately after creation, then review them the next day, then three days later, then a week later. Digital apps automate this, but with physical cards you can organize them by due date.

Consistency matters more than marathon sessions. Daily 30-minute sessions typically outperform occasional 3-hour cram sessions in terms of retention and durability.

Vary Your Study Methods

Mix up card order so you're not relying on sequence memory. Try reciting answers aloud, which combines verbal rehearsal with auditory learning.

Cover part of the card and write answers before checking them. Study with a partner and take turns quizzing each other, adding social accountability. Track your progress to stay motivated and identify weak areas needing more attention.

Flashcards for Different Subjects and Learning Styles

Flashcards are versatile and work across virtually all subjects. Adapting your approach to specific content enhances effectiveness.

Language Learning with Flashcards

For language learning, flashcards excel at vocabulary and grammar. Create cards with target language on front and translation on back. Include example sentences, pronunciation guides, and cultural context.

Test yourself in both directions. Translation and reverse translation build bidirectional associations and deeper fluency.

Mathematics and Sciences

For mathematics and sciences, flashcards work best for formulas, definitions, and procedural steps. Create formula cards with variables defined clearly. Use visual cards with diagrams for anatomy, chemistry structures, or physics concepts.

History, Literature, and Humanities

For history, test chronological knowledge, cause-and-effect relationships, key figures, and events. For literature, test character names, plot points, themes, quotes, and literary devices. Create timeline cards and cards connecting consequences to historical events.

Matching Your Learning Style

Visual learners benefit from diagram-heavy cards. Auditory learners benefit from saying answers aloud and using apps with voice recordings. Kinesthetic learners benefit from physically sorting cards or writing answers.

Some students thrive with physical index cards while others prefer digital apps like Quizlet, Anki, or RemNote. Experiment to find your preference. Digital apps offer advantages including automated spaced repetition, synchronization across devices, collaborative features, and mobile accessibility.

Common Flashcard Mistakes and How to Avoid Them

Well-intentioned students can undermine flashcard effectiveness through common mistakes. Recognizing and avoiding these pitfalls saves time and improves results.

Creating Cards That Are Too Complex

When cards contain multiple questions, long passages, or unclear prompts, they become cumbersome. This encourages passive reading rather than active recall.

Maintain one clear concept per card with concise, specific questions. Keep answers focused and to the point.

Passive Review Without Genuine Retrieval Effort

Flipping cards and immediately checking answers without attempting recall creates an illusion of learning. This doesn't build strong memories.

Always pause and attempt answering before revealing the back. This genuine retrieval effort is what strengthens memory traces.

Neglecting Consistent Review

Studying intensely for a day then ignoring cards for weeks wastes the investment. Inconsistent review undermines spaced repetition benefits.

Commit to regular, consistent review, ideally daily, throughout your learning period.

Creating Too Many Cards

Including every word or detail leads to overwhelming card counts. Instead of 500 cards for a chapter, focus on 30-50 high-value cards testing core concepts.

Prioritize essential information and distinguish between nice-to-know and need-to-know material.

Over-Relying on Flashcards Alone

Flashcards excel for facts and procedures but should complement, not replace, other learning methods. Complex topics requiring deeper understanding need practice problems, case studies, and concept mapping.

Use flashcards strategically alongside other learning approaches for comprehensive understanding.

Not Updating or Revising Cards

Failing to review and refine cards means they may contain errors or unclear wording that hinders learning. Regularly review your decks, especially when studying with peers who might notice confusing elements.

Frequently Asked Questions

How long does it take to see results from studying with flashcards?

Results vary based on study consistency and material complexity. Most students notice improved retention within 1-2 weeks of daily flashcard practice.

Simple vocabulary or definitions may consolidate within days. Complex concepts requiring deeper understanding may take several weeks.

The key factor isn't time elapsed but number of successful retrievals. Each time you correctly recall information, memory strengthens. Consistent daily study typically produces stronger results faster than occasional intensive sessions.

Research suggests that properly-spaced review over 4-6 weeks creates durable memories lasting months or years. Set realistic expectations: flashcards alone won't create instant expertise, but they efficiently convert information into retrievable knowledge when used consistently.

Most students report confidently retaining 80-90% of well-created flashcard content if they maintain review schedules through exams and beyond.

Should I use physical cards or a digital flashcard app?

Both formats offer advantages depending on your preferences and circumstances.

Physical cards provide tactile engagement, unlimited customization, and freedom from screen distractions. Sorting and organizing cards physically can be meditative and help encode information through motor memory. However, physical cards lack automated spaced repetition scheduling and are harder to sync across locations.

Digital flashcard apps like Quizlet and Anki implement sophisticated algorithms calculating optimal review schedules. They provide detailed progress analytics, enable easy sharing and collaboration, and sync across devices for studying anywhere. They're especially valuable for languages with pronunciation needs. Digital options require less time-intensive card maintenance since algorithms handle scheduling.

Most education experts recommend digital apps for serious, long-term study. However, some students learn better with physical cards. The best choice is whichever format you'll use most consistently. Consistency matters more than format.

Many successful studiers use hybrid approaches. Create cards digitally but occasionally review with physical cards for variety.

How many flashcards should I create for effective studying?

Card quantity depends on topic complexity and available study time. Quality matters more than quantity.

A well-designed 50-card deck testing core concepts often outperforms a poorly-organized 300-card deck with redundancy. For a typical textbook chapter, 30-60 cards usually suffices, testing main ideas, key terms, and critical details. A semester-long course might accumulate 500-1000 cards total.

Focus on creating cards for information you actually need to know, not every detail. Distinguish between essential concepts (high-priority cards), supporting information (medium-priority), and interesting-but-optional details (low-priority or exclude).

Too many cards overwhelm the system and reduce daily review completeness. Instead of trying to memorize 500 cards daily, focus on 100-150 new and review cards per session. This is manageable and efficient.

Periodically audit and delete redundant or outdated cards. Successful studiers emphasize that deep knowledge of fewer concepts beats superficial knowledge of many topics.

Can flashcards help prepare for essay exams and conceptual understanding?

Flashcards excel at factual and procedural knowledge but should be supplemented for essay exams. They don't independently develop essay-writing skills or conceptual connections.

To use flashcards effectively for essay preparation, create cards testing cause-and-effect relationships and comparative analysis prompts. Create cards asking you to explain concepts in your own words.

Supply these cards with practice writing essays, creating concept maps showing relationships between ideas, and discussing concepts aloud. Use flashcards for foundational knowledge that essay writing requires. Dedicate separate study time to actually writing essays and practicing argument development.

This combination (flashcards for knowledge foundation plus writing practice for essay skills) creates comprehensive preparation. Flashcards should comprise perhaps 30-40% of essay exam preparation.

Complement them with practice essays, reading, discussion, and critical thinking exercises. The most successful students recognize flashcards as one component of a broader learning strategy rather than a complete study solution.

What's the best way to review flashcards with a study group?

Group flashcard study combines the benefits of spaced repetition with social learning and accountability.

Have group members take turns as the quiz master while others attempt to answer questions. This reversal from solo studying provides fresh perspectives and catches gaps in your understanding when others struggle with cards you thought you knew.

Discuss answers collaboratively rather than just checking right-wrong. Explaining reasoning deepens understanding for everyone. Divide study materials by person, with each member creating cards on assigned topics and sharing with the group. This distributes card-creation effort.

Review together using one person's digital deck, or shuffle cards and quiz each other with physical cards. Discuss difficult cards at length rather than briefly moving on. Turning challenging concepts into group teaching moments deepens learning.

Teach each other. Explaining a concept to someone else is powerful learning. Keep sessions focused with time limits, ideally 30-60 minutes of actual review.

Group study works best when members are similarly prepared and committed to active review. Consider whether individual study with occasional group check-ins might be more efficient. Most effective students combine primary solo flashcard study with periodic group sessions for accountability and teaching practice.
